chore: strip pipelock from Docker backend
- Remove pipelock_state_dir, _PIPELOCK_SUBDIR from bottle_state.py - Remove proxy_plan: PipelockProxyPlan from DockerBottlePlan - Remove EGRESS_PIPELOCK_CA_IN_CONTAINER from docker/egress.py - Remove pipelock TLS init and proxy_plan population from launch.py - Remove PipelockProxy import and pipelock_dir setup from prepare.py - Remove pipelock volumes, daemon entry, and network alias from compose.py - Remove pipelock mirroring entirely from egress_apply.py - Agent HTTP_PROXY now always points at egress (no pipelock fallback)
